Book Details

1. Precalculus Review.
2. Limits of Functions.
3. The Derivative.
4. Applications of the Derivative.
5. Integrals.
6. Applications of the Definite Integral.
7. Logarithmic and Exponential Functions.
8. Inverse Trigonometric and Hyperbolic Functions.
9. Techniques of Integration.
10. Indeterminate Forms and Improper Integrals.
11. Infinite Series.
12. Topics from Analytic Geometry.
13. Plane Curves and Polar Coordinates.
14. Vectors and Surfaces.
15. Vector-Valued Functions.
16. Partial Differentiation.
17. Multiple Integrals.
18. Vector Calculus.
19. Differential Equations.


Appendices I: Mathematical Induction.
Appendices II: Theorems On Limits and Integrals.
Appendices III: Tables.
Appendices IV: Table of Integrals.

Answers to Odd-Numbered Exercises.
Index.
